Also check out the hybrid Soviet https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Mikoyan-Gurevich_I-250 which flew 10 years earlier back in 1945.

Designed to use prop at low speeds and turbine at higher speeds.
'Best of both worlds' was probably their original intention.
Because ME262's got shot down loitering around airports all the time. Jets were vulnerable creatures.

FWIW the Soviet I-250 also had some drama involved during production and flopped.
Not quite a perfect system apparently.

https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Mikoyan-Gurevich_I-250
Quote:
The VRDK was a motorjet, a rudimentary type of jet engine where an external power source drove the engine's compressor...................

However the VRDK was limited to only ten minutes' operating time per sortie, which meant that it was useless weight during the rest of the flight.[2]

The MiG-105 was an orbital spaceplane similar in concept to the X-20 Dyna-Soar. The idea behind the aircraft was it would be attached to the back of an air-breathing mothership (designed by Tupolev), which would bring the aircraft up to Mach 6 at a very high altitude, and then the aircraft would detach and enter orbit under rocket propulsion.
Boeing X-20 Dyna-Soar
https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Boeing_X-20_Dyna-Soar

Quote:
The Boeing X-20 Dyna-Soar ("Dynamic Soarer") was a United States Air Force (USAF) program to develop a spaceplane that could be used for a variety of military missions, including aerial reconnaissance, bombing, space rescue, satellite maintenance, and as a space interceptor to sabotage enemy satellites.[1] The program ran from October 24, 1957 to December 10, 1963, cost US$660 million ($5.16 billion today[2]), and was cancelled just after spacecraft construction had begun.
